Helping communities in arid and semi-arid lands to respond to climate change
2016-03-05 00:47:00| Climate Ark Climate Change & Global Warming Newsfeed
IPP Media: In some parts of Singida, Dodoma, Shinyanga and Manyara regions, all of which form part of the semi-arid region of Tanzania, the rainy season in 2014/15 did not start in November as expected. This had been the case in at least six previous seasons. The situation which experts have linked to climate change has had devastating impacts of on the lives and livelihoods of many Tanzanians but dryland communities have been and are set to be among the worst affected. Merck and the Mectizan Donation Program Donate $1 Million to the END Fund for Efforts to Help Eliminate River Blindness in Africa
2016-03-04 16:00:00| Merck.com - Corporate News
Dateline City: KENILWORTH, N.J. Since 1987 Merck Has Donated More than Two Billion Treatments of Mectizan to Help Eliminate River Blindness and Lymphatic Filariasis KENILWORTH, N.J.--(BUSINESS WIRE)--Merck (NYSE:MRK), known as MSD outside the United States and Canada, announced today that the company, together with the Mectizan Donation Program, is donating $1 million to the END Fund in support of efforts in Africa to eliminate river blindness, which is also known as onchocerciasis. Climate Change Could Cause Half a Million Deaths in 2050, Due to Reduced Food Availability
2016-03-03 21:39:00| Climate Ark Climate Change & Global Warming Newsfeed
Newsweek: By 2050, global climate change will have made its mark on nutritional health. New research published March 2 in The Lancet finds that by making food less available, climate change could account for more than 500,000 deaths that year. The Intergovernmental Panel on Climate Change says climate change already has reduced crop yields.
